Champions League: Make or break for Gunners
Tonight is make or break time for the Arsenal, following their defeat to Deportivo La Coruna last week at Highbury.
The Gunners hope that Deportivo can beat Leverkusen to aid their progression to the last eight.
A draw for both Arsenal and Bayer means that The Gunners would progress, but wins for both will see Arsene Wenger’s men crash out of Europe and wreck the club’s Treble hopes.
Juve beat Verona 1-0 at the weekend in Serie A, while Deportivo had a 3-1 victory against Osasuna while Bayer Leverkusen were 2-0 winners against Stuttgart.
Arsenal defeated Aston Villa 2-1 in the Premiership.
